Bug#705368: rhythmbox: can't get it to play anything, no matter what

Toni Mueller support at oeko.net
Sat Apr 13 19:49:40 UTC 2013


Package: rhythmbox
Version: 2.97-2.1
Severity: normal

Dear Maintainer,

I cannot get rhythmbox to play anything at all. I procrastinated with
error reporting because I thought it was a user error (ie, my own
fault), but now I consider the idea that it might not be me, after all.

So, here goes:


When I fire up rhythmbox, I get a number of error messages, and when I
try to play something, eg. an internet radio stream which plays fine in
vlc, or a local .mp3 file, it bails out with an obscure popup alert,
stating "Couldn't start playback", and, in a new line, "Internal data
flow error".

The error messages on the console are


(rhythmbox:23361): Rhythmbox-WARNING **: Could not open device /dev/radio0

(rhythmbox:23361): Rhythmbox-WARNING **: Unable to grab media player keys: GDBus.Error:org.freedesktop.DBus.Error.ServiceUnknown: The name org.gnome.SettingsDaemon was not provided by any .service files

(rhythmbox:23361): GLib-GObject-CRITICAL **: g_value_get_uint: assertion `G_VALUE_HOLDS_UINT (value)' failed
Traceback (most recent call last):
  File "/usr/lib/rhythmbox/plugins/im-status/im-status.py", line 112, in playing_entry_changed
    self.set_entry (entry)
  File "/usr/lib/rhythmbox/plugins/im-status/im-status.py", line 141, in set_entry
    self.set_status_from_entry ()
  File "/usr/lib/rhythmbox/plugins/im-status/im-status.py", line 158, in set_status_from_entry
    self.set_status ()
  File "/usr/lib/rhythmbox/plugins/im-status/im-status.py", line 162, in set_status
    'artist': unicode (self.current_artist, encoding='utf-8'),
TypeError: coercing to Unicode: need string or buffer, NoneType found
Traceback (most recent call last):
  File "/usr/lib/rhythmbox/plugins/im-status/im-status.py", line 127, in playing_song_property_changed
    self.set_status ()
  File "/usr/lib/rhythmbox/plugins/im-status/im-status.py", line 162, in set_status
    'artist': unicode (self.current_artist, encoding='utf-8'),
TypeError: coercing to Unicode: need string or buffer, NoneType found

(rhythmbox:23361): GLib-GObject-CRITICAL **: g_value_get_uint: assertion `G_VALUE_HOLDS_UINT (value)' failed



I actually guess that these messages are completely unrelated, and that
I might be not hitting a bug in rhythmbox, but in Pulseaudio instead, as
no other sound related function works properly as well (I can only have
one instance of vlc at a time, and nothing else), but I presently have
no better idea about how and where to report a bug after spending the
net worth of several days in terms of debugging and configuration
options (so feel free to re-assign).



Kind regards,
--Toni++



-- System Information:
Debian Release: 7.0
  APT prefers testing
  APT policy: (990, 'testing'), (100, 'unstable'), (1, 'experimental')
Architecture: amd64 (x86_64)
Foreign Architectures: i386

Kernel: Linux 3.2.0-4-amd64 (SMP w/4 CPU cores)
Locale: LANG=de_DE.utf8, LC_CTYPE=en_US.utf8 (charmap=UTF-8)
Shell: /bin/sh linked to /bin/dash

Versions of packages rhythmbox depends on:
ii  dbus                             1.6.8-1
ii  gnome-icon-theme                 3.4.0-2
ii  gstreamer0.10-plugins-base       0.10.36-1.1
ii  gstreamer0.10-plugins-good       0.10.31-3+nmu1
ii  gstreamer0.10-x                  0.10.36-1.1
ii  libatk1.0-0                      2.4.0-2
ii  libc6                            2.13-38
ii  libcairo-gobject2                1.12.2-3
ii  libcairo2                        1.12.2-3
ii  libffi5                          3.0.10-3
ii  libgdk-pixbuf2.0-0               2.26.1-1
ii  libgirepository-1.0-1            1.32.1-1
ii  libglib2.0-0                     2.33.12+really2.32.4-5
ii  libgstreamer-plugins-base0.10-0  0.10.36-1.1
ii  libgstreamer0.10-0               0.10.36-1.1
ii  libgtk-3-0                       3.4.2-6
ii  libice6                          2:1.0.8-2
ii  libjson-glib-1.0-0               0.14.2-1
ii  libpango1.0-0                    1.30.0-1
ii  libpeas-1.0-0                    1.4.0-2
ii  librhythmbox-core6               2.97-2.1
ii  libsm6                           2:1.2.1-2
ii  libsoup-gnome2.4-1               2.38.1-2
ii  libsoup2.4-1                     2.38.1-2
ii  libtdb1                          1.2.10-2
ii  libtotem-plparser17              3.4.2-1
ii  libxml2                          2.8.0+dfsg1-7+nmu1
ii  media-player-info                17-1
ii  rhythmbox-data                   2.97-2.1
ii  zlib1g                           1:1.2.7.dfsg-13

Versions of packages rhythmbox recommends:
ii  avahi-daemon                                    0.6.31-2
ii  gstreamer0.10-plugins-ugly                      0.10.19-2+b2
ii  gstreamer0.10-pulseaudio                        0.10.31-3+nmu1
ii  gvfs-backends                                   1.12.3-4
ii  notification-daemon                             0.7.6-1
ii  plasma-widgets-workspace [notification-daemon]  4:4.8.4-6
ii  rhythmbox-plugins                               2.97-2.1
ii  yelp                                            3.4.2-1+b1

Versions of packages rhythmbox suggests:
ii  gnome-codec-install          0.4.7+nmu1
ii  gnome-control-center         1:3.4.3.1-2
ii  gstreamer0.10-plugins-bad    0.10.23-7.1
ii  rhythmbox-plugin-cdrecorder  2.97-2.1

-- no debconf information



More information about the pkg-gnome-maintainers mailing list